PQ and water oxy-trifluoromethylate enynes

Jana S, Verma A, Kadu R, et al. · Chemical science · 2017

Open access · cc by · source: Europe PMC

Sunlight-excited phenanthrenequinone turns Langlois’ CF3SO2Na into CF3· and uses water as the oxygen atom to build CF3 benzofurans, benzothiophenes and indoles.

Key findings

PQ in CH3CN/water under sunlight (or 23 W CFL) gives benzofurans 57–75%, benzothiophenes 73–36%, N-Ts indoles 67–56%. 18O lands in the ketone (m/z 307.0821). H2 (δ 4.57 ppm) and H–D from D2O evolve. EPR sextet of tBu(CF3)NO·; φ = 27 implies a chain. DFT hydration barrier +16.47 kcal mol–1.

Methodology

Authors screened diketones/oxidants on phenolic 1,6-enynes, then mapped O-, S- and N-linked substrates, 18O-water labelling, EPR spin trapping, CV of PQ, and B3LYP hydration barriers.

Limitations

Alkyl-substituted enynes give low yields; Boc-indoles can drop to 10%; H2 is inferred from NMR not quantified gas chromatography; chain carrier HSO2· is proposed, not isolated.
